The best way to Create an Online Dating Profile That Gets Attention
Creating an internet dating profile that gets attention is about more than uploading a number of photos and writing a brief bio. A strong profile makes folks stop scrolling, really feel interested by who you're, and wish to start a conversation. The very best profiles feel real, assured, and straightforward to attach with. They don't attempt too hard, and they don't sound like everybody else.
The first step is choosing the proper profile photos. Your major photo matters most because it creates the primary impression. Use a transparent, high-quality picture the place your face is straightforward to see and you are smiling naturally. Avoid sunglasses, heavy filters, or group shots as your first image. People want to know exactly who they're looking at. After that, embody a couple of additional photos that show different sides of your life. A full-body photo, a casual on a regular basis image, and one photo of you doing something you enjoy can make your profile really feel complete. Good photos assist folks imagine what spending time with you is likely to be like.
Your bio is the place attention turns into interest. Many people make the mistake of writing something obscure like "just ask" or "I like to laugh." These lines don't inform anybody anything memorable. Instead, write a short description that reveals your personality. Give attention to particulars that make you stand out. Point out the kind of things you enjoy, your sense of humor, or a couple of habits that give a real image of your life. Specific particulars are much more attractive than generic phrases.
For instance, saying "I like journey" isn't as efficient as saying "Weekend road journeys, seaside towns, and discovering small local eating places are my favorite kind of escape." The second model feels more vivid and personal. It offers individuals something to answer and makes your profile simpler to remember.
Confidence additionally plays a big position in creating an attractive dating profile. Confidence does not imply bragging. It means presenting yourself in a positive way without sounding arrogant. Instead of specializing in what you do not want, highlight what you enjoy and what kind of connection you hope to find. Profiles filled with negativity often push folks away. If your bio complains about dating apps, previous relationships, or what annoys you, it can make you appear troublesome before anybody has even spoken to you.
A greater approach is to keep your tone warm, upbeat, and open. Let your profile show that you just enjoy life and are interested in meeting somebody who adds to it. Even a easy line with a little humor can make a big difference. A playful comment or light joke may also help your profile feel more human and inviting.
One other necessary tip is to make your profile easy to reply to. One of many major reasons some profiles get more attention is that they offer people a natural opening for conversation. In case your profile consists of an interesting detail, a favorite activity, or a fun opinion, it turns into simpler for someone to send the primary message. For example, mentioning your favorite comfort food, the last place you traveled to, or your strong opinion about pineapple on pizza can create an on the spot dialog starter.
You must also be sincere about who you are. Trying to look more spectacular than you really are usually leads to awkward conversations later. The goal is not to appeal to everyone. The goal is to draw the suitable people. Honesty builds trust and helps you join with people who are genuinely interested in the real you. A profile that feels authentic will always perform better than one which feels forced or exaggerated.
Keep your profile size balanced. If it is too brief, it may look like you aren't severe or did not put in effort. If it is simply too long, folks may lose interest earlier than reaching the end. Just a few well-written paragraphs or a short, engaging bio is often enough. Aim for clarity, personality, and flow. Every sentence should help the reader understand something about you.
It also helps to update your profile from time to time. Fresh photos, a new bio line, or a special prompt answer can keep your profile feeling active and current. Sometimes a small change can lead to much better results. For those who really feel your profile is not getting attention, review it with a easy query in mind: does this profile show what makes me interesting, approachable, and distinctive?
Spelling and grammar matter more than many individuals realize. A profile filled with mistakes can make it seem rushed or careless. You do not need to sound overly polished, but it is best to make positive your writing is clean and easy to read. A smooth, considerate profile creates a stronger impression and shows that you simply care about the way you current yourself.
At the heart of each profitable online dating profile is personality. Good photos may entice a first click, however authenticity, humor, and particularity are what keep somebody interested. When your profile feels sincere and engaging, it naturally stands out. Instead of making an attempt to repeat what everybody else is doing, deal with showing your real energy, your interests, and the kind of connection you want. That's what gets attention and turns matches into conversations.
